Replacing uPVC Window Handles

It is easy to change the handles on upvc windows. It is essential to ensure that the new handle fits inside the spindle cutouts in the window mechanism.

If you follow the steps below, any cockspur handle will fit most windows. The most important thing is the step height of the handle.

When replacing the handle on a uPVC handle, it is important to consider the step height. This is the distance from the base of the handle to where it sits on the window frame. This is usually an average measurement, but it is important to determine the step height of your existing handle before purchasing the new one.

Depending on the type of handle you are using There are various sizes available. Inline handles for uPVC windows generally have lug centres of 31mm, and there are also cockspur handle types with 43mm centres. Tilt and turn handles are often used on windows made of uPVC, and they have a special design that allows windows to be slid up for ventilation and turned to fully open the window.

The most common breakage in uPVC handles is that they crack inside instead of breaking off from the base section. This can make it difficult to open. It is important to make sure that any replacement handle is fitted with the same spindle that was used in your original one.

One of the first things to do when replacing upvc window handles is to remove the old handle from the window. Begin by removing the screw when the handle in closed position. This will reveal a screw that once removed, you can begin to remove the handle. It is a good idea to make use of an electric screwdriver for this as it will make the task easier and quicker.

It is also important to note that the handles' screws could be hidden behind caps made of plastic, so it is a good idea to take the Stanley knife to the screw covers and remove them. After the handle has been removed, you must look at the square cut out at the base of the handle to make sure that the new window lock handles will work with it. It is essential to measure the length of the spindle on the old handle and compare it to the size of the window mechanism spindle cutout.

The different kinds of upvc window handles are: Espag handles, which are equipped with a central screw and can be turned left or right; Cranked handles which have two screws and are found on tilt and turn windows made of upvc and Spade handles that have an arm that is flat and can be put on either side of the window. Once you have found a suitable replacement, it is just a matter of screwing the handle into position and ensuring that the spindle is correctly placed into the lock mechanism. Measure the Spindle

If you're replacing a Upvc window handle that has come off, it's likely because the spindle that holds it in place has become loose or damaged. In some cases it is possible to tighten the spindle by using a screw or pin. In other instances, it may have to be replaced completely. There are several different types of handles made of upvc. There are three types of handles: inline espagnolette, cockspur, and tilt-and-turn. Each type has a different method for installing and replacing the handle.

It is crucial to measure the handle before purchasing the replacement. This will ensure that the handle will fit the window correctly and will be the right size. Fortunately, all handles follow industry standards for sizing, so it's quite easy to locate the correct size.

To determine the size of your handle first, remove it from the window by turning it to the open position. Then, you should be able to see the size of the screw or pin that holds it. Then take the ruler or tape measure to determine the length of the spindle. Once you have the length of your spindle it is possible to purchase a replacement of exactly the same size.

The step height of a window handle is another factor to take into consideration when purchasing a replacement. The step height is measured from the base to the point at which the handle is positioned on the frame. Typically, this will be approximately 21mm for uPVC windows, and 9mm for aluminum. To ensure that the new handle is suitable it, you can drop something into the space to see the distance it will go before meeting an obstruction.

Cockspur handles may have different backsets based on the style of window you install them in. Inline espag handles have a standard height of 43mm centre to centre (2 fixing points). Cockspur handles however they have different backsets dependent on the shape of the window they're in. This is because they have an extension spur that extends from the handle and then locks over the cockspur wedge striker plate.
